Control Efficiency of Different Biopesticides on Soybean Phytophthora Root Rot
摘要
Abstract
The control effects of seven different types of biological pesticide on soybean Phytopktkora root rot were compared in this research. The incidence and prevention efficiency of phytophthora root rat, as well as soybean yield were determined. The results showed that 45 mg·L-1 Harpins protein from Nanjing Agricultural University had the best control effect,the average incidence of Phytophthora root rot of was 0.12% ,the prevention effect reached 75% and average yield was 7% higher than CK. The second was "818" fermentation liquid provided by the Chinese Academy of Agricultural Sciences, the prevention effect reached 58.3%. The control effect of 45 mg·L-1 Hatpins protein and "818" fermentation liquid were extremely significant different with CK.关键词
